Objective
In recent years, the growth of the consumer electronics market has generated a growing requirement for small magnetic components in which the use of such dielectromagnetic technologies potentially offers a range of manufacturing, environmental and technical benefits over the conventionally used sheet magnetic parts, notably reduced materials usage, better energy efficiency and the ability for product recycling at end of life. However before these can be realised there remain a number of practical issues, which must be resolved concerning the design. This project aims to address these through a series of workpackages focussing on these issues.
